ITC Reversal under GST: Practical Guide to Rule 37, Rule 38 & Rule 42

Written by easyfile Editorial Team β€’ Published on 06 Sep 2026

When is Input Tax Credit (ITC) Reversal Mandatory?

Claiming Input Tax Credit is subject to strict statutory conditions under the CGST Act. In specific scenarios where goods/services are not used for business purposes or payments are delayed, taxpayers must legally reverse previously claimed ITC along with interest.

Rule 37: 180 Days Non-Payment to Supplier

Under the second proviso to Section 16(2), if a buyer fails to pay the supplier the invoice value along with GST within 180 days from the invoice date, the buyer must reverse the corresponding ITC in GSTR-3B for the tax period following the 180 days, along with 18% interest under Section 50.

Note: Once payment is subsequently made to the supplier, the taxpayer is fully eligible to reclaim the reversed ITC without any time restriction.

Rule 42 & Rule 43: Common Credit Apportionment

  • Rule 42 (Inputs & Input Services): If goods/services are used partly for business and partly for personal use, or partly for taxable supplies and partly for exempt supplies, ITC must be apportioned proportionately.
  • Rule 43 (Capital Goods): Applies to machinery and assets over a useful life of 60 months (5 years) when used for both exempt and taxable supplies.

Section 17(5) Blocked Credits

ITC is strictly blocked on motor vehicles for passenger transport (<13 seats), food and beverages, outdoor catering, health insurance, and personal club memberships, unless used for qualifying commercial lines.
